Resumo

An approach borrowed from the nonlinear dynamics methods is used to study the build-up of a radiation beam in a laser cavity with mirrors having a Gaussian reflectivity distribution. Iterated maps, corresponding to round-trip outputs from the cavity, are derived for quantities related to beam parameters, i.e. to spot size, radius of curvature, beam quality factor M2. It is shown that the maps have a fixed point, that is attained with characteristic behaviours. Moreover, the maps are suitably modified to have a limit cycle. A possible physical interpretation of the corresponding modifications is presented. In the latter case of a limit cycle, a particular sensitivity to parameter variations is found.
